Bug#630426: not provided a button to remove incompatible add-ons

Daniel Kahn Gillmor dkg at fifthhorseman.net
Tue Jun 14 03:43:31 UTC 2011


On 06/13/2011 08:06 PM, jidanni at jidanni.org wrote:

> Note I cannot remove them because each does not have a Remove button
> because the designers of iceweasel forgot to put one there for disabled
> packages. BUG.
> 
> Hence one must wait for add-on maintainer to update their add-on before
> we are allowed to Remove them. How ridiculous. Now they just accrue for
> life.
> 
> Wait, some of them do, some of them don't. Even though they are all
> marked "incompatible with iceweasel 6.02". Here, here's a screenshot:

Given the version numbers available, and what is in the debian archive,
i suspect that you have the xul-ext-greasemonkey and xul-ext-firebug
packages installed system-wide.

Since system-wide packages cannot be installed or removed by a
non-privileged user, you do not get a "remove" button in the extension
manager UI (which is running non-privileged -- i'm assuming you're not
running iceweasel as root).

system-wide extensions usually only get a "disable" button instead of a
"remove" button; but since they're automatically disabled due to version
incompatibilities, that button wouldn't do anything anyway, so it seems
reasonable that iceweasel would hide it.

Unless you are sure that you don't have either of xul-ext-greasemonkey
or xul-ext-firebug installed as debian packages, i'd suggest that this
is not actually buggy behavior, so the report should be closed.

Regards,

	--dkg

-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 1030 bytes
Desc: OpenPGP digital signature
URL: <http://lists.alioth.debian.org/pipermail/pkg-mozilla-maintainers/attachments/20110613/6cc0020b/attachment-0001.pgp>


More information about the pkg-mozilla-maintainers mailing list